91欧美超碰AV自拍|国产成年人性爱视频免费看|亚洲 日韩 欧美一厂二区入|人人看人人爽人人操aV|丝袜美腿视频一区二区在线看|人人操人人爽人人爱|婷婷五月天超碰|97色色欧美亚州A√|另类A√无码精品一级av|欧美特级日韩特级

0
  • 聊天消息
  • 系統(tǒng)消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發(fā)帖/加入社區(qū)
會員中心
創(chuàng)作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內(nèi)不再提示

基于Arduino的信息站制作圖解

454398 ? 來源:工程師吳畏 ? 2019-08-21 11:25 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

第一步:電路

與我的大多數(shù)項目一樣,我強烈建議您先在面包板上構建此項目,然后再計劃外殼中的物理布局和任何焊接。

上面的第一張圖片顯示了所繪制的電路這就是你應該遵循的。

首先在arduino上安裝 以太網(wǎng)盾 。

接下來將 LCD顯示 添加到Arduino Uno。有一些注意事項

使用的引腳與大多數(shù)在線示例中的引腳不同。這是因為以太網(wǎng)屏蔽保留使用幾個引腳,特別是:D4,D10,D11,D12,D13,所以我們不能使用它們。

沒有使用電位計。說實話,因為它是不必要的,我們用Arduino數(shù)字引腳9控制Vo引腳的電壓。這控制了文本的亮度,我們稍后會看到如何做到這一點。

接下來,您可以添加按鈕和開關。

對于開關,220歐姆電阻是一個下拉電阻,以確保開關打開時電壓為0

最后添加另一個47k歐姆電阻,限制亮度LCD背光

一旦你的電路完成,你應該有類似于第二張圖片的東西

第二步:代碼

代碼控制以太網(wǎng)屏蔽和顯示。這里附帶的文件(instructablesIScode.txt)是你需要啟動和運行的,但是需要一些配置。

代碼應該與下面的配置一樣工作。該算法基本上是:

設置:

- 初始化以太網(wǎng)屏蔽和LCD

- 讀取開關狀態(tài)并顯示“新聞”或“天氣”

循環(huán):

- 一次閱讀RSS 1字符

- 尋找“

- 保存到“

- 縮小/糾正選定的字符串以適應有限的顯示長度

- 顯示上次保存的故事/天氣以顯示

下載代碼并在文本編輯器或arduino編輯器中打開它。然后編輯以下內(nèi)容:

IP和MAC地址 :此instructable提供了有關如何正確設置這些內(nèi)容的詳細信息

天氣位置。示例文件會回收英國曼徹斯特的3天預測,但您可能希望為您的本地區(qū)域配置此項目。

從BBC轉到此頁面并輸入您的城鎮(zhèn)或城市,就像您從瀏覽器中查找天氣一樣。

現(xiàn)在查看地址欄并記下URL末尾的數(shù)字(在上面的示例圖片中突出顯示)

在代碼中搜索“2643123”并將其替換為您的價值

搜索以下代碼行: lcd.print(“(Manchester)”); 并將“曼徹斯特”替換為您所在的城鎮(zhèn)名稱

其他2個值你可以玩的是:

這行代碼: analogWrite(9,40); 是設置文本亮度的部分。 40是唯一要改變的位,但40可能相當好,所以先嘗試一下

最后這行代碼: delay(6000); 設置代碼顯示每個新聞報道或天氣預報的時間。這是毫秒,所以這是6秒,但如果你是快速讀者,你可以減少它,如果你是一個慢讀者,你可以做得更多

更新!!

我在這里上傳了一個代碼的改進版本,它還顯示了星期幾以及天氣或新聞之前的日期( combinedwithDate.txt)

第3步:物理構建

正如我之前所說,你不需要住房你的項目,但如果你這樣做看起來更好。

我買了一個150x80x50mm透明ABS盒子,空間寬敞。

如果你還沒有將16針聽眾焊接到顯示器上。

然后在蓋子上我鉆了一個矩形作為顯示器的孔(見圖) 。然后我使用了一個dremmel突破并連接了孔(你可以在圖片的左側看到這個。一旦完成這一切,我將孔向后提起,直到顯示器適合并鉆了4個額外的孔到用4 m3螺栓固定

蓋子上的顯示屏可以讓你更好地了解arduino的位置。我用尼龍M3螺栓將arduino和盾牌固定在底座上。

將一小塊veroboard切成約40x30mm并在其中鉆3個孔。在外殼中創(chuàng)建3個孔,使其適合剩余的空間。盡管導線需要焊接在其中仍然不能將其擰入基本上這個電路板只是保持(+)和( - )電壓軌,所以我們可以重復使用它們和2個電阻器

接下來我將電線焊接到一排插頭引腳的一側兩次,每次一個屏蔽的一側然后將它們推入電路板頂部??紤]電路在電路圖上的位置。那些直接連接到LCD的電路應該在電路圖上有電子連接器。下擺,這樣它們就可以直接推到液晶顯示器的接頭上。其他的將被焊接到Veroboard。

連接電線并按照電路圖將電線焊接到veroboard中。一旦完成,我建議至少再檢查一次電線,以確保它到達應有的位置。使用電路測試儀檢查vero板上的接地和電源軌之間是否沒有短路也是很好的。

接下來,您可以通過打印機USB電纜為電路板供電。根據(jù)開關的位置,它會加載新聞或天氣。如果它有效,你就完成了!

第4步:排除故障

如果沒有任何作用或某些東西有效但不是全部,那么最好的辦法就是回歸基礎。

最明顯的問題是再次檢查所有接線并確保沒有電線松動。

接下來檢查顯示器是否獨立工作。您可以通過復制代碼并將其剝離回lcd命令并對其余內(nèi)容進行注釋來實現(xiàn)此目的

如果是以太網(wǎng)失敗,您可以首先嘗試使用此格式的firefox瀏覽器中的URL來查看如果他們帶回信息。

如果確實帶回信息,請檢查網(wǎng)址在代碼中是完全正確的。接下來,您可以嘗試使用串行監(jiān)視器添加調(diào)試語句。這對于本文來說太多了,但網(wǎng)上有很多關于它的內(nèi)容,包括這個教程。

關于串行監(jiān)視器的一個非常重要的一點是在使用信息站獨立之前刪除該代碼,否則它將會試圖連接到你的筆記本電腦!

第5步:進一步的工作

這個項目有很多擴展或進一步工作的空間,有些示例和想法是:

使用其他RSS源以滿足您的興趣,那里有很多

擴展站點以包括選擇更多的2‘頻道’

添加自定義頻道(例如家庭下一個即將到來的生日或圣誕節(jié)倒計時)

聲明:本文內(nèi)容及配圖由入駐作者撰寫或者入駐合作網(wǎng)站授權轉載。文章觀點僅代表作者本人,不代表電子發(fā)燒友網(wǎng)立場。文章及其配圖僅供工程師學習之用,如有內(nèi)容侵權或者其他違規(guī)問題,請聯(lián)系本站處理。 舉報投訴
  • Arduino
    +關注

    關注

    190

    文章

    6526

    瀏覽量

    197089
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關推薦
    熱點推薦

    兩個RS485(Modbus RTU)主與主之間如何通訊

    本產(chǎn)品能很好解決Master-1主向模塊寫入數(shù)據(jù),Master-2主讀取數(shù)據(jù);Master-2主向模塊寫入數(shù)據(jù),Master-1主讀取數(shù)據(jù)。由此解決兩個主
    的頭像 發(fā)表于 02-08 15:32 ?716次閱讀
    兩個RS485(Modbus RTU)主<b class='flag-5'>站</b>與主<b class='flag-5'>站</b>之間如何通訊

    Arduino plc和termux esp

    Arduino plc和termux esp
    的頭像 發(fā)表于 12-06 06:41 ?1903次閱讀

    OBOO鷗柏丨戶外電子閱報欄地鐵/高鐵LCD液晶國產(chǎn)化信息發(fā)布

    OBOO鷗柏丨室外電子閱報欄地鐵LCD液晶國產(chǎn)化信息發(fā)布隨著城市化進程的不斷推進,信息化建設成為提升城市管理效率和服務水平的重要手段。在這一背景下,室外電子閱報欄作為信息發(fā)布的重要載
    的頭像 發(fā)表于 11-24 19:13 ?254次閱讀
    OBOO鷗柏丨戶外電子閱報欄地鐵<b class='flag-5'>站</b>/高鐵<b class='flag-5'>站</b>LCD液晶國產(chǎn)化<b class='flag-5'>信息</b>發(fā)布

    景區(qū)負氧離子氣象

    氣象
    pingao141378
    發(fā)布于 :2025年10月14日 14:06:19

    圖解環(huán)路設計及控制技術探討

    由于之前缺乏控制理論方面的知識在剛接觸反饋環(huán)路的時候?qū)ζ渲械暮芏嗝~不是很明白,這次準備采用圖解的方法逐一的搞清楚這些名詞并且試圖找出一種便捷的設置零、極點的方法。最后準備再探討一下關于控制技術
    發(fā)表于 08-22 17:39

    數(shù)字灌區(qū)泵閘遠程監(jiān)控物聯(lián)網(wǎng)系統(tǒng)

    偏遠,依賴人工巡檢與操作,不僅耗費大量人力物力,而且信息獲取滯后,難以實時應對復雜多變的灌溉需求與突發(fā)狀況。因此,構建數(shù)字灌區(qū)泵閘遠程監(jiān)控物聯(lián)網(wǎng)系統(tǒng),實現(xiàn)對泵閘的遠程、實時、精準監(jiān)控與管理,成為解決這些問
    的頭像 發(fā)表于 08-14 15:31 ?785次閱讀
    數(shù)字灌區(qū)泵閘<b class='flag-5'>站</b>遠程監(jiān)控物聯(lián)網(wǎng)系統(tǒng)

    如何用Arduino Nano/UNO R3開發(fā)板給另一個Arduino IDE不能下載的Arduino Nano/UNO R3開發(fā)板重新燒錄引導程序bootlaoder

    本文介紹了如何用能夠Arduino IDE下載的Arduino Nano/UNO R3開發(fā)板給另一個Arduino IDE不能下載的Arduino Nano/UNO R3開發(fā)板重新燒錄
    的頭像 發(fā)表于 08-08 20:16 ?3675次閱讀
    如何用<b class='flag-5'>Arduino</b> Nano/UNO R3開發(fā)板給另一個<b class='flag-5'>Arduino</b> IDE不能下載的<b class='flag-5'>Arduino</b> Nano/UNO R3開發(fā)板重新燒錄引導程序bootlaoder

    圖解單片機功能與應用(完整版)

    從基礎知識的介紹出發(fā),圖文并茂,直觀、系統(tǒng)地介紹了單片機的內(nèi)部結構、工作原理和應用技巧。全書分為10章,內(nèi)容包括51單片機編程資源圖解、51單片機指令系統(tǒng)圖解、匯編語言程序設計圖解、輸入/輸出
    發(fā)表于 06-16 16:52

    免費分享Arduino入門+進階(全套例程+書籍)

    Arduino是一款開源電子原型平臺,由硬件(單片機開發(fā)板)和軟件(編程環(huán)境)組成,旨在讓非專業(yè)用戶也能輕松入門電子制作和編程。它的核心思想是簡化硬件開發(fā),通過直觀的編程和模塊化設計,讓用戶快速實現(xiàn)
    的頭像 發(fā)表于 05-22 11:40 ?1160次閱讀
    免費分享<b class='flag-5'>Arduino</b>入門+進階(全套例程+書籍)

    漫畫圖解 電感器 抗干擾元器件指南(全彩PDF版)

    漫畫圖解電感基礎知識(高清PDF) 內(nèi)容:很形象的漫畫和語言圖解關于電感器的入門基礎知識,讓電子初學者也能輕松的看懂電子電路。 純分享貼,有需要可以直接下載附件獲取完整資料! (如果內(nèi)容有幫助可以關注、點贊、評論支持一下哦~)
    發(fā)表于 05-13 15:49

    《ESP32S3 Arduino開發(fā)指南》第二章 Arduino基礎知識

    完成一個電子產(chǎn)品的制作。這就給開源硬件的推廣和普及設定了一個很高的門檻,電子愛好者需要花很多時間和精力才能開始開發(fā)和制作自己的作品。而使用Arduino能很快地完成一個電子產(chǎn)品的制作
    發(fā)表于 05-13 09:28

    PCB封裝圖解

    PCB封裝圖解——詳細介紹了各種封裝的具體參數(shù),并介紹了如何進行封裝制作 純分享貼,有需要可以直接下載附件獲取文檔! (如果內(nèi)容有幫助可以關注、點贊、評論支持一下哦~)
    發(fā)表于 04-22 13:44

    Profibus DP主轉Modbus TCP網(wǎng)關配置文件制作

    Profibus DP主轉Modbus TCP網(wǎng)關配置文件制作
    的頭像 發(fā)表于 04-02 13:06 ?800次閱讀
    Profibus DP主<b class='flag-5'>站</b>轉Modbus TCP網(wǎng)關配置文件<b class='flag-5'>制作</b>

    2025年星閃技術應用巡回研討會-深圳火熱報名中

    2025年星閃技術應用巡回研討會-深圳火熱報名中,感興趣的可以關注【國際星閃聯(lián)盟】微信公眾號了解活動信息。
    發(fā)表于 03-25 10:17